Laser Focus World is an industry bedrock—first published in 1965 and still going strong. We publish original articles about cutting-edge advances in lasers, optics, photonics, sensors, and quantum technologies, as well as test and measurement, and the shift currently underway to usher in the photonic integrated circuits, optical interconnects, and copackaged electronics and photonics to deliver the speed and efficiency essential for data centers of the future.

Our 80,000 qualified print subscribers—and 130,000 12-month engaged online audience—trust us to dive in and provide original journalism you won’t find elsewhere covering key emerging areas such as laser-driven inertial confinement fusion, lasers in space, integrated photonics, chipscale lasers, LiDAR, metasurfaces, high-energy laser weaponry, photonic crystals, and quantum computing/sensors/communications. We cover the innovations driving these markets.

Laser Focus World is part of Endeavor Business Media, a division of EndeavorB2B.

Rural Fencing Supplies Offers Heavy-Duty Rodent Mesh for Farm-Grade Pest Protection
Rural Fencing Supplies expands its range with a new solution built to protect farms and properties, adding strength and reliability to pest control efforts.

Perth, WA - October 8, 2025 - Rural Fencing Supplies has introduced a heavy-duty rodent mesh designed for farm-grade pest protection. By resisting bending and tearing, the mesh delivers reliable performance against burrowing pests that threaten crops, livestock shelters, and storage facilities. It is part of the broader vermin mesh range available online, where clients can explore specifications and purchase directly.
